#998508 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#998508 is composed of 60% red, 52.2%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.1% magenta, 94.8%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 51.7 degrees, a saturation of 90.1% and a lightness of 31.6%. #998508 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ff10 with #330b00.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

#998508 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#998508 has RGB values of R:153, G:133,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.95,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10061064.

Shades and Tints of #998508
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040300 is the darkest color, while #fefcf0 is the lightest one.
